Held annually since 1999, the Architectural Review's Emerging Architecture Awards key aim is to 'celebrate the stars of tomorrow'.

From over 300 international submissions three practices were awarded the title this year: Architects Atelier Ryo Abe for the Shima Kitchen renovation project on Teshima Island, Japan; Carmody Groarke for Studio East Dining, a pop-up restaurant designed and built in ten weeks on the edge of the 2012 Olympic Park in Stratford; and Neri & Hu Design and Research Office (NHDRO) for The Waterhouse hotel complex on the South Bund in Shanghai, China, 'an intelligent paradigm for the creative reuse of historic structures, which has a wider and hopefully instructive resonance in China's current expansionist milieu.'

A further three practices were chosen as runners-up: AMID.Cero9 for their Diagonal 80 Industrial Building in San Agustin Del Gaudalix, Spain; Arquitecturia for their Ferreries Cultural Centre in Tortosa, Spain and Sekkei-Sha for HOUSE K, Saopporo, Hokkaido Prefecture in Japan. 

Together with the 13 highly-commended projects, the top entries will form part of Emerging Architecture, on show at the Royal Institute of British Architects from 30 November until 1 March 2011.
